Summary

Zeta Network Group faces significant financial challenges, including a going concern warning, massive losses, and operational struggles in its crypto mining business, necessitating a highly dilutive capital raise.


Key Events · Financing and Capital Events · ZNB

  • Substantial Doubt About Going Concern

    Management has determined that conditions raise substantial doubt about the company's ability to continue as a going concern for at least twelve months, citing an accumulated deficit of $352.3 million and a net loss of $97.1 million for the six months ended December 31, 2025.

  • Massive Net Loss and Asset Impairments

    The company reported a net loss of $97.1 million for the six months ended December 31, 2025, which includes a $55.8 million impairment of cryptocurrency holdings and an $8.6 million impairment of long-lived assets (mining equipment).

  • Highly Dilutive Capital Raise Completed

    In March 2026, Zeta closed a financing agreement for up to $10 million, with the first tranche generating $5.4 million in gross proceeds from convertible notes and warrants. The terms include a low conversion price floor of $1.742 and the issuance of 185,344 pre-delivery shares, indicating significant potential dilution for existing shareholders.

  • Operational Losses in Core Business

    The cryptocurrency mining operations incurred a gross loss of $0.9 million for the six months ended December 31, 2025, as the cost of revenue exceeded the revenue generated from cryptocurrency production.


Analysis · ZNB · Trade & Services

Zeta Network Group has disclosed substantial doubt about its ability to continue as a going concern, driven by a significant net loss of $97.1 million and major asset impairments. The company's core cryptocurrency mining business is operating at a gross loss. To address liquidity, Zeta recently secured a highly dilutive financing package in March 2026, raising $5.4 million in gross proceeds through convertible notes and warrants with unfavorable terms, including a low conversion price floor and pre-delivery shares. This indicates severe financial distress and a challenging path forward for existing shareholders.
